Each point is a market: the probability this has happened by that date. The curve can only rise, so its steepest stretch is the window the market is pricing.

Why settled odds still matter
A settled market is a permanent record of what traders collectively expected before the outcome was known — the raw material for judging how well prediction markets forecast the real world. This page archives the market's final pre-close read; the official resolved outcome is published by the venue itself. Comparing final reads to outcomes across many markets is how prediction-market accuracy is measured.
